The youth of Waterbury will show their sense of style at the City Starz: Elemental Fashion Show on April 19.
The show, which will be held at the Greater Waterbury YMCA, will bring “a bold fusion of fashion, creativity, and self-expression, all by youth in the city,” said a press release about the event.
The show will feature young models and designs showcasing their “unique styles, inspired by nature,” said the release.
“We’re excited to bring this unique fashion experience to Waterbury,” said Edna Walton, Teen Engagement Director at the Greater Waterbury YMCA in the press release. “This event gives young talent across the city a stage to shine, showcase their creativity, and break new ground in fashion.”
DJ Big Ron will provide the musical soundtrack for the runway event.
City Starz will be held Greater Waterbury YMCA, 136 West Main St., Waterbury.
Doors open at 2:30 p.m. The show begins at 3 p.m.
Admission is $7 at the door.
